-#include "tusb_option.h"
-
-#if (MODE_HOST_SUPPORTED && TUSB_CFG_HOST_CDC)
-
-#define _TINY_USB_SOURCE_FILE_
-
-//--------------------------------------------------------------------+
-// INCLUDE
-//--------------------------------------------------------------------+
-#include "common/common.h"
-#include "cdc_host.h"
-
-//--------------------------------------------------------------------+
-// MACRO CONSTANT TYPEDEF
-//--------------------------------------------------------------------+
-
-//--------------------------------------------------------------------+
-// INTERNAL OBJECT & FUNCTION DECLARATION
-//--------------------------------------------------------------------+
-STATIC_VAR cdch_data_t cdch_data[TUSB_CFG_HOST_DEVICE_MAX]; // TODO to be static
-
-static inline cdc_pipeid_t get_app_pipeid(pipe_handle_t pipe_hdl)
-{
- cdch_data_t const * p_cdc = &cdch_data[pipe_hdl.dev_addr-1];
-
- return pipehandle_is_equal( pipe_hdl, p_cdc->pipe_notification ) ? CDC_PIPE_NOTIFICATION :
- pipehandle_is_equal( pipe_hdl, p_cdc->pipe_in ) ? CDC_PIPE_DATA_IN :
- pipehandle_is_equal( pipe_hdl, p_cdc->pipe_out ) ? CDC_PIPE_DATA_OUT : CDC_PIPE_ERROR;
-}
-
-
-static inline bool tusbh_cdc_is_mounted(uint8_t dev_addr)
-{
-// FIXME cannot use mounted class flag as at the point _open_sublass is called, the flag is not set yet
-#ifdef _TEST_
- return (tusbh_device_get_mounted_class_flag(dev_addr) & BIT_(TUSB_CLASS_CDC)) != 0;
-#else
- return pipehandle_is_valid(cdch_data[dev_addr-1].pipe_in) &&
- pipehandle_is_valid(cdch_data[dev_addr-1].pipe_out);
-#endif
-}
-
-bool tuh_cdc_is_busy(uint8_t dev_addr, cdc_pipeid_t pipeid)
-{
- if ( !tusbh_cdc_is_mounted(dev_addr) ) return false;
-
- cdch_data_t const * p_cdc = &cdch_data[dev_addr-1];
-
- switch (pipeid)
- {
- case CDC_PIPE_NOTIFICATION:
- return hcd_pipe_is_busy( p_cdc->pipe_notification );
-
- case CDC_PIPE_DATA_IN:
- return hcd_pipe_is_busy( p_cdc->pipe_in );
-
- case CDC_PIPE_DATA_OUT:
- return hcd_pipe_is_busy( p_cdc->pipe_out );
-
- default:
- return false;
- }
-}
-
-
-//--------------------------------------------------------------------+
-// APPLICATION API (parameter validation needed)
-//--------------------------------------------------------------------+
-bool tuh_cdc_serial_is_mounted(uint8_t dev_addr)
-{
- // TODO consider all AT Command as serial candidate
- return tusbh_cdc_is_mounted(dev_addr) &&
- (CDC_COMM_PROTOCOL_ATCOMMAND <= cdch_data[dev_addr-1].interface_protocol) &&
- (cdch_data[dev_addr-1].interface_protocol <= CDC_COMM_PROTOCOL_ATCOMMAND_CDMA);
-}
-
-tusb_error_t tuh_cdc_send(uint8_t dev_addr, void const * p_data, uint32_t length, bool is_notify)
-{
- ASSERT( tusbh_cdc_is_mounted(dev_addr), TUSB_ERROR_CDCH_DEVICE_NOT_MOUNTED);
- ASSERT( p_data != NULL && length, TUSB_ERROR_INVALID_PARA);
-
- pipe_handle_t pipe_out = cdch_data[dev_addr-1].pipe_out;
- if ( hcd_pipe_is_busy(pipe_out) ) return TUSB_ERROR_INTERFACE_IS_BUSY;
-
- return hcd_pipe_xfer( pipe_out, (void *) p_data, length, is_notify);
-}
-
-tusb_error_t tuh_cdc_receive(uint8_t dev_addr, void * p_buffer, uint32_t length, bool is_notify)
-{
- ASSERT( tusbh_cdc_is_mounted(dev_addr), TUSB_ERROR_CDCH_DEVICE_NOT_MOUNTED);
- ASSERT( p_buffer != NULL && length, TUSB_ERROR_INVALID_PARA);
-
- pipe_handle_t pipe_in = cdch_data[dev_addr-1].pipe_in;
- if ( hcd_pipe_is_busy(pipe_in) ) return TUSB_ERROR_INTERFACE_IS_BUSY;
-
- return hcd_pipe_xfer( pipe_in, p_buffer, length, is_notify);
-}
-
-//--------------------------------------------------------------------+
-// USBH-CLASS DRIVER API
-//--------------------------------------------------------------------+
-void cdch_init(void)
-{
- memclr_(cdch_data, sizeof(cdch_data_t)*TUSB_CFG_HOST_DEVICE_MAX);
-}
-
-tusb_error_t cdch_open_subtask(uint8_t dev_addr, tusb_descriptor_interface_t const *p_interface_desc, uint16_t *p_length)
-{
- OSAL_SUBTASK_BEGIN
- // TODO change following assert to subtask_assert
-
- if ( CDC_COMM_SUBCLASS_ABSTRACT_CONTROL_MODEL != p_interface_desc->bInterfaceSubClass) return TUSB_ERROR_CDC_UNSUPPORTED_SUBCLASS;
-
- if ( !(is_in_range(CDC_COMM_PROTOCOL_ATCOMMAND, p_interface_desc->bInterfaceProtocol, CDC_COMM_PROTOCOL_ATCOMMAND_CDMA) ||
- 0xff == p_interface_desc->bInterfaceProtocol) )
- {
- return TUSB_ERROR_CDC_UNSUPPORTED_PROTOCOL;
- }
-
- uint8_t const * p_desc;
- cdch_data_t * p_cdc;
-
- p_desc = descriptor_next ( (uint8_t const *) p_interface_desc );
- p_cdc = &cdch_data[dev_addr-1]; // non-static variable cannot be used after OS service call
-
- p_cdc->interface_number = p_interface_desc->bInterfaceNumber;
- p_cdc->interface_protocol = p_interface_desc->bInterfaceProtocol; // TODO 0xff is consider as rndis candidate, other is virtual Com
-
- //------------- Communication Interface -------------//
- (*p_length) = sizeof(tusb_descriptor_interface_t);
-
- while( TUSB_DESC_TYPE_INTERFACE_CLASS_SPECIFIC == p_desc[DESCRIPTOR_OFFSET_TYPE] )
- { // Communication Functional Descriptors
- if ( CDC_FUNC_DESC_ABSTRACT_CONTROL_MANAGEMENT == cdc_functional_desc_typeof(p_desc) )
- { // save ACM bmCapabilities
- p_cdc->acm_capability = ((cdc_desc_func_abstract_control_management_t const *) p_desc)->bmCapabilities;
- }
-
- (*p_length) += p_desc[DESCRIPTOR_OFFSET_LENGTH];
- p_desc = descriptor_next(p_desc);
- }
-
- if ( TUSB_DESC_TYPE_ENDPOINT == p_desc[DESCRIPTOR_OFFSET_TYPE])
- { // notification endpoint if any
- p_cdc->pipe_notification = hcd_pipe_open(dev_addr, (tusb_descriptor_endpoint_t const *) p_desc, TUSB_CLASS_CDC);
-
- (*p_length) += p_desc[DESCRIPTOR_OFFSET_LENGTH];
- p_desc = descriptor_next(p_desc);
-
- ASSERT(pipehandle_is_valid(p_cdc->pipe_notification), TUSB_ERROR_HCD_OPEN_PIPE_FAILED);
- }
-
- //------------- Data Interface (if any) -------------//
- if ( (TUSB_DESC_TYPE_INTERFACE == p_desc[DESCRIPTOR_OFFSET_TYPE]) &&
- (TUSB_CLASS_CDC_DATA == ((tusb_descriptor_interface_t const *) p_desc)->bInterfaceClass) )
- {
- (*p_length) += p_desc[DESCRIPTOR_OFFSET_LENGTH];
- p_desc = descriptor_next(p_desc);
-
- // data endpoints expected to be in pairs
- for(uint32_t i=0; i<2; i++)
- {
- tusb_descriptor_endpoint_t const *p_endpoint = (tusb_descriptor_endpoint_t const *) p_desc;
- ASSERT_INT(TUSB_DESC_TYPE_ENDPOINT, p_endpoint->bDescriptorType, TUSB_ERROR_USBH_DESCRIPTOR_CORRUPTED);
- ASSERT_INT(TUSB_XFER_BULK, p_endpoint->bmAttributes.xfer, TUSB_ERROR_USBH_DESCRIPTOR_CORRUPTED);
-
- pipe_handle_t * p_pipe_hdl = ( p_endpoint->bEndpointAddress & TUSB_DIR_DEV_TO_HOST_MASK ) ?
- &p_cdc->pipe_in : &p_cdc->pipe_out;
-
- (*p_pipe_hdl) = hcd_pipe_open(dev_addr, p_endpoint, TUSB_CLASS_CDC);
- ASSERT ( pipehandle_is_valid(*p_pipe_hdl), TUSB_ERROR_HCD_OPEN_PIPE_FAILED );
-
- (*p_length) += p_desc[DESCRIPTOR_OFFSET_LENGTH];
- p_desc = descriptor_next( p_desc );
- }
- }
-
- {
- // FIXME mounted class flag is not set yet
- tuh_cdc_mounted_cb(dev_addr);
- }
-
- OSAL_SUBTASK_END
-}
-
-void cdch_isr(pipe_handle_t pipe_hdl, tusb_event_t event, uint32_t xferred_bytes)
-{
- tuh_cdc_xfer_isr( pipe_hdl.dev_addr, event, get_app_pipeid(pipe_hdl), xferred_bytes );
-}
-
-void cdch_close(uint8_t dev_addr)
-{
- cdch_data_t * p_cdc = &cdch_data[dev_addr-1];
-
- (void) hcd_pipe_close(p_cdc->pipe_notification);
- (void) hcd_pipe_close(p_cdc->pipe_in);
- (void) hcd_pipe_close(p_cdc->pipe_out);
-
- memclr_(p_cdc, sizeof(cdch_data_t));
-
- tuh_cdc_unmounted_cb(dev_addr);
-
-}
-
-#endif
